Job Summary
The Patient Care Coordinator is the first impression when patients and guests arrive at InnovaCare Health facilities. They also assist patients by assessing, facilitating, planning, and advocating for health needs on an individual and on-going basis.
Essential Job Functions
Welcomes patients and visitors upon arrival to the clinic. Manages waiting room to ensure wait times are within 15-minutes of arrival. If not, the PCC keeps the patients and visitors notified of any delays.
Manages the front desk workflow and communicates with the MA’s.
Manages the providers schedule daily.
Maintains accurate registration by obtaining, recording, and updating personal and financial information.
Assists patients in problem solving potential issues related to the health care system, financial or social barriers (e.g., request interpreters as appropriate, transportation services or prescription assistance); and PCP change if necessary.
Assists patient with intake processes including scanning required documents.
Collects patient’s financial payment responsibility (ex. co-payments, co-insurance, deductibles or issues receipts).
May manage cashier box or similar location, balances daily deposits, and prepares bank deposits according to company policies.
Processes walk-in patients and visitors such as greets, promptly and professionally answers phone calls, and if applicable, schedules appointments per guidelines.
Answers phones and schedules appointments. May also assist the case manager with scheduling hospital follow-up.
Manages medical records (maintains, files/scans, prepares for schedule).
Ensures all correspondence is scanned and/or filed in timely manner.
Processes requests for medical records release and maintains appropriate logs, etc.
Performs all other related duties as assigned.
Minimum Required Education, Experience & Skills
High school diploma or GED equivalent.
Strong customer service focus.
Effective written and oral communication skills.
